Exploring Coffee Bean Varieties Types

Coffee varieties come in various types, with Arabica coffee and Robusta beans being the most prominent. Arabica coffee beans are known for their smoothness, mildness, and higher acidity, making them a preferred choice among coffee aficionados seeking the ultimate coffee experience. These beans are often considered the crème de la crème of coffee, prized for their complex flavors and aromas. They are typically grown at higher altitudes, which contributes to their unique taste profile. Selecting Arabica beans for your drink could elevate your daily coffee ritual into an extraordinary experience.

On the flip side, Robusta are generally more intense and have a higher caffeine content, making them ideal for those who enjoy a strong and intense coffee. Many coffee companies produce blends that mix both Arabica and Robusta to achieve a balanced flavor, catering to a broader range of tastes. The variety of coffee beans allows baristas to craft unique beverages that showcase the qualities of each variety, providing consumers with options to find their ideal coffee.

Discovering lesser-known varieties, such as Liberica and Excelsa coffee, adds another dimension to the coffee world. These coffee types offer unique flavor profiles that can range from floral to fruity, appealing to adventurous coffee drinkers. While Arabica and Robusta predominate the market, exploring fresh roasted coffee beans from these unique varieties can introduce new dimensions to your coffee experience. Best Coffee Cultures From the Globe

Café culture changes greatly in the globe, influencing how coffee beans are appreciated and treasured. In Italy, for example, espresso is not just beverage; it is an ritual. Italians often enjoy their shot of espresso while standing at the bar, emphasizing the social aspect of coffee. This culture has led to the popularity of coffee drinks such as cappuccino and macchiato, making Italian coffee synonymous with quality and craftsmanship. The emphasis on arabica beans ensures that the coffee served is among richest and most flavorful in the world.

Moving to Ethiopia, the origin of coffee, the culture is intricately tied in tradition. The traditional Ethiopian coffee ceremony is a representation of hospitality and community, where freshly roasted coffee beans are ground and brewed in a clay pot called a jabena. This process highlights the natural flavors of arabica coffee, often enjoyed unsweetened. Ethiopian coffee is recognized for its distinctive profiles, with floral and fruity notes that attract coffee enthusiasts seeking the finest coffee experience.

In Brazil, coffee is central to daily life and the economy. As one of the largest producers of coffee beans worldwide, Brazil has a diverse array of coffee styles, from the robust and rich dark roast coffee to lighter variations that highlight sweetness. Brazilian coffee culture mirrors the country's vibrant spirit, often celebrated through al fresco coffee gatherings known as "café com amigos," where friends come together to enjoy good coffee. The emphasis on fresh roasted coffee beans contributes to the distinctive flavors that define Brazilian coffee, making it a popular choice among those looking for best coffee options.

Finding the Best Coffee for Your Palate

When navigate the world of coffee, the first step is grasping your individual taste preferences. Different coffee beans offer unique flavor characteristics that can greatly influence your enjoyment. For example, arabica coffee beans are often praised for their sweet and fruity notes, making them a favorite for people who like a lighter, more nuanced cup. On the flip side, if you prefer a richer and bolder flavor, dark roast coffee could be the perfect choice, as it is likely to have a more strong taste with deeper chocolate and caramel undertones.

To genuinely find the best coffee for your palate, sampling fresh roasted coffee beans is essential. Newness plays a crucial role in the taste and aroma of coffee. Purchasing coffee seeds online enables you to obtain a variety of high-quality choices, often sourced from esteemed coffee companies worldwide. Look for the best rated coffee seeds or superior coffee beans that meet your taste desire, whether inclined towards light roast coffee or the intensity of dark roast.

Lastly, do not be afraid to try out with various brewing methods. Whether you are using a traditional French press or a modern espresso machine, how you prepare your coffee can impact the final taste. A good coffee barista knows that the grind size, water temperature, and extraction time all play a role to the overall flavor. By sampling various styles and blends, you can find out what makes great coffee truly exceptional for you, ensuring that each cup is a joyful representation of your distinct coffee journey.
